Our client is looking to hire an experienced Murex technical specialist into the technical support team.

You will act as Murex Subject Matter Expert in a Technical Support team, whose main responsibility is the first & second level of support for several Murex instances (MxG2000 & MX.III) - this includes EOD chain support, weekend releases preparation & coordination, incident solving, configuration management for development/integration environments.

Responsibilities:

  • Provide quality technical support on/around the entire Murex production chain.
  • Analyze & manage incidents and propose solutions
  • Identify underlying root causes for recurring problems.
  • Monitor technical services activity. Propose improvement for performance.
  • Manage the Technical Releases
  • Manage all Murex environments (excl. production environments) v2 and v3.
  • Propose and develop enhancements to improve the technical support team work, where possible.
  • Write and update documentation covering technical aspects of/around the Murex platforms.

Expected experience and knowledge:

  • Significant experience working on the Murex application.
  • Strong knowledge of MxG2000 v2.11 & v3.1 architecture, main services & around audit/debugging functionalities.
  • Good knowledge of Real Time, Datamart, MxML Exchange, Workflows & End of Day chain
  • Understanding of financial products is a plus
  • Strong skills in either Unix or Linux.
  • Strong SQL skills (query building & performance analysis).
  • Past experience with a scheduler.
  • Good Scripting Skills (Unix Shell,).
  • Programming Skills (Java, C, XML) is a plus.
